Keane Inks Application Development and Management (ADM) Outsourcing Pact With Descartes Systems GroupBOSTON, Sept. 4, 2003 -- Keane, Inc. (Amex: KEA), a leading business and information technology (IT) consulting firm, today announced that it has been awarded an Application Development and Management (ADM) Outsourcing contract by The Descartes Systems Group Inc.,(Nasdaq: DSGX), a trusted provider of supply chain services. Keane is providing ongoing application development and enhancement services for Descartes integrated suite of services that provide connectivity and document exchange, route planning and wireless dispatch, inventory and asset visibility, transportation management, and warehouse optimization to distribution-sensitive companies. This engagement is part of Descartes' mission to leverage technology for creating and maintaining competitive leadership and responding to evolving market opportunities within their client base of retailers, consumer packaged goods, manufacturers, transportation providers, third-party logistics providers, and distributors. Keane will support this project with an on-site team from its Atlanta, Georgia branch office working in conjunction with an offshore team based at Keane's Advanced Development Center in Hyderabad, India. "Improving our solution development lifecycle will help us to cost- efficiently create services that can respond to the changing business requirements of our customers," said Bruce Gordon, senior vice president, Product Services and Support at Descartes. "With our new approach to outsourcing and the relationship we have established with Keane, we retain the intellectual property of our solution development work, including business design, technical design, and the quality assurance process, while Keane is responsible for the programming work. Keane's demonstrated commitment to quality through its methodologies and process and management disciplines will help improve our time-to-market for solution enhancements and new services." Keane's offshore operations are recognized for unparalleled process maturity with its technology centers in Hyderabad and Noida, India both ISO 9001: 2000 certified and assessed at Level 5 on the Software Engineering Institute's (SEI) Capability Maturity Model (CMM), the de facto standard for measuring the efficiency of an IT environment.
